WebInternational Standard Version As all of us reflect the glory of the Lord with unveiled faces, we are being transformed into the same image with ever-increasing glory by the Lord's Spirit.Romans 8:29; 1 Corinthians 13:12; 15:49; 2 Corinthians 4:4,6; Colossians 3:10; 1 Timothy 1:11;">[xr] Web(16) Nevertheless when it shall turn to the Lord.--Better, But when it shall turn. The allegorising process is still carried on. Moses removed the veil when he went into the tabernacle to commune with the Lord (Exodus 34:35); so, in the interpretation of the parable, the veil shall be taken away when the heart of Israel shall turn, in the might of a real … the seasonal brewing co
